Output 581f31d7ee0eabd7b51acf16f351fbd9fb64b669acc853edb37034b52a68a17a:1

value
2923000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 10c387ae424983451252b424537d275476daad09 OP_EQUALVERIFY OP_CHECKSIG
address
12Xe3jTcZXmc9BFtf9CagJwGfkquJpwRGV
transaction
581f31d7ee0eabd7b51acf16f351fbd9fb64b669acc853edb37034b52a68a17a
spent
true